Here's why Neeraj Pandey is 'thankful' to Bappi Lahiri

After giving us a thrilling movie like 'Naam Shabana,' filmmaker Neeraj Pandey feels grateful to music composer Bappi Lahiri for permitting the use of his yesteryear chartbuster 'Zubi Zubi' in the film.

The film features a scene wherein Taapsee Pannu is seen visiting a nightclub while on a mission as the spy, Shabana.

The scene features a rendition to Bappi Lahiri's famous 'Zubi Zubi'.

Expressing his gratitude towards the veteran composer, he said, "Zubi Zubi was one of the most popular party tracks of yesteryear. The song perfectly encapsulates the enigmatic vibe of the scene in Naam Shabana. It was an instant thought to have the reprised version of Bappi da's song in our film. I am thankful to the legendary composer to have let us recreate the magic of the classic in our film."

The track marks to be the second association with Bappi Lahiri, with Dhar Pakad from 'Special 26' having a paved way.

'Naam Shabana' is India's first spin-off, based on Taapsee's character in Neeraj Pandey's 'Baby'.

Written by Neeraj Pandey and produced by Plan C Studios, Shivam Nair's directorial 'Naam Shabana' is currently playing in theatres.
